Suggest Treatment For Tinnitus

Hello Doctor, My ear is always ringing ,hissing almost all times and I have sometimes vertigo too.What happened with me and how can I treat this problem?It started when I was young about 24 years old.And continuing until now I am 63 years old.Please help me.Thanks

As per your complain it seems that continuous ringing and hissing sound in the ears that is occurring since years seems to be due to Tinnitus..

Tinnitus and Vertigo can occur due to causes like chronic ear infection, perforated eardrum, Eustachian tube dysfunction, Meniere's disease, TMJ disorders, Acoustic Neuroma etc.

Tinnitus is not a disease in itself but it is a symptom that indicates that there is some underlying illness..

I would suggest you to consult an Otolaryngologist and get evaluated and a thorough clinical evaluation and investigations like Audiometry, x Ray MRI can help in diagnosis and treatment can be done accordingly.

In case if ringing does not resolve then you can be advised medicines like Tricyclic Anti-depressant like Amitryptiline, anti anxiety medication like Alprazolam, as well as Multivitamin supplements can be advised..
White noise devices can be advised..
You can also be advised Neuromodulation..
Avoid exposure to very loud sounds and also avoid diving, swimming etc.
Avoid sudden jerky movements of the neck..
